1. A communications server, comprising: a data receiver configured to receive status data for each communication terminal of a set of communication terminals, wherein the status data of a first communication terminal of the set of communication terminals is received from the first communication terminal, the status data of the first communication terminal indicates a current device status of the first communication terminal, the current device status comprises at least one current data output capability of a user interface of the first communication terminal, and the at least one current data output capability is selected from a list consisting of: whether an external audio transducer is currently connected to handle audio signals for the first communication terminal, a current notification mode that indicates handling of user notifications by the first communication terminal, and whether a display screen of the first communication terminal is currently in a locked state or an unlocked state; a terminal manager configured to: assign each communication terminal of the set of communication terminals to at least one communication terminal group based on respective status data for each of the communication terminal, wherein the first communication terminal is assigned to one of a first communication terminal group to which audio communications are transmitted, when the status data indicates that the external audio transducer is currently connected to handle the audio signals for the first communication terminal, or a second communication terminal group to which textual communications are transmitted, when the status data indicates that the current notification mode is a mode using only at least one of a visual notification or a vibrational notification and that the display screen of the first communication terminal is currently unlocked; and a communications controller configured to control transmission of communications data to each of the set of communication terminals based on the respective communication terminal group to which that communication terminal is assigned by the terminal manager.

2. The communications server according to claim 1 , wherein the terminal manager is further configured to assign the first communication terminal to a non-distribution group to which communications are not transmitted when the status data indicates that the external audio transducer is not currently connected to handle the audio signals for the first communication terminal and that the display screen of the first communication terminal is currently locked.

3

3. The communications server according to claim 1 , wherein the terminal manager is further configured to: initiate conversion of a textual communication to an audio communication for transmission to a second communication terminal in the first communication terminal group to which the audio communications are transmitted; and initiate conversion of the audio communication to the textual communication for transmission to a third communication terminal in the second communication terminal group to which the textual communications are transmitted.

4

4. The communications server according to claim 3 , wherein the communications server further comprises a text converter configured to convert between the textual communication and the audio communication, based on detection of at least one specific set of keywords.

5

5. The communications server according to claim 1 , wherein the terminal manager is further configured to: detect a change in the status data for the first communication terminal; and change the assignment of the first communication terminal based on the detected change in the status data.

6

6. The communications server according to claim 2 , wherein the status data further indicates, for the first communication terminal, whether a battery of the first communication terminal has at least a threshold charge level, and the terminal manager is further configured to assign the first communication terminal to the non-distribution group, when the status data indicates that the battery of the first communication terminal has less than the threshold charge level.

7

7. The communications server according to claim 1 , wherein the status data further indicates, for the first communication terminal, whether the first communication terminal is in motions, and the terminal manager is further configured to assign the first communication terminal to the second communication terminal group to which the textual communications are transmitted, when the status data indicates that whether the first communication terminal is in motion.

8

8. The communications server according to claim 1 , wherein the status data further indicates, for the first communication terminal, a biometric property detected for a user of the first communication terminal, and the terminal manager is further configured to assign the first communication terminal to a third communication terminal group selected in response to the detected biometric property of the user.

9

9. The communications server according to claim 1 , wherein the terminal manager is further configured to: access data indicating a category of a user of each terminal device of a set of terminal devices; and assign a specific communication terminal to a third communication terminal group selected based on the category of the user of a specific terminal device.

10

10. The communications server according to claim 1 , wherein the terminal manager is further configured to access data indicating a first time period for communications between each communication terminal of the set of communication terminal, and the communications controller is further configured to inhibit communication between each terminal device of the set of terminal devices at a second time period, the second time period is different from the first time period.

11

11. The communications server according to claim 10 , wherein each communication terminal of the set of the communication terminals is a telephone device having a telecommunications capability independent of the communications server, and the communications controller is further configured to instruct each communication terminal of the set of communication terminals to inhibit communication using the telecommunications capability within the first time period.

12

12. The communications server according to claim 1 , wherein the set of the communication terminals are configured to communicate with one another by a source terminal of the set of the communication terminals transmitting a communication to the communications server, and the communications server transmitting the communication to at least one destination terminal of the set of the communication terminals.
